pub fn quote(value: &str) -> String {
if value.is_empty() {
return "''".to_string();
}
if value.starts_with('\'') && value.ends_with('\'') && value.len() >= 2 {
let inner = &value[1..value.len() - 1];
if !inner.contains('\'') {
return value.to_string();
}
}
if value.starts_with('"') && value.ends_with('"') && value.len() > 2 {
return format!("'{}'", value);
}
let safe_pattern = regex::Regex::new(r"^[a-zA-Z0-9_\-./=,+@:]+$").unwrap();
if safe_pattern.is_match(value) {
return value.to_string();
}
format!("'{}'", value.replace('\'', "'\\''"))
}
pub fn quote_all(values: &[&str]) -> String {
values
.iter()
.map(|v| quote(v))
.collect::<Vec<_>>()
.join(" ")
}
pub fn needs_quoting(value: &str) -> bool {
if value.is_empty() {
return true;
}
let safe_pattern = regex::Regex::new(r"^[a-zA-Z0-9_\-./=,+@:]+$").unwrap();
!safe_pattern.is_match(value)
}
